Output 163107f57ff85a9e6f6c5462e9d960c085787eb6a7b7f8c453b8d0f559263002: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3d073a7341b42eb7400257a5a91076397963214 OP_EQUAL
address
3GdBnJ4fYA6nYwAWbBHYqJ3evmUtQhDAoe
transaction
163107f57ff85a9e6f6c5462e9d960c085787eb6a7b7f8c453b8d0f559263002
spent
true